Description

This Request for Release of Lien form is for use by an individual owner, original contractor or other person who has made a payment or satisfied a debt for labor and/or materials provided for the improvement of property to request that the person who furnished such labor and/or materials furnish a release of the indebtedness of any lien claimed on the property to the extent that the indebtedness has been paid. The release must be provided by no later than the 10th day after the date of receipt of the written request.

To show that a lien has officially been removed on a property, you have to file a document called a ?lien release? in the real property records of the county where the property is located. A release of lien simply means removing the lien claim from a specific property.

Add or Remove a Lien on a Vehicle To add or remove a lien on your vehicle title, visit your local county tax office. The title fee is $28 or $33, depending on your county, and must be paid at time of application. Please contact your local county tax office for the exact cost.

Lenders in Texas customarily use a release of lien when the loan secured by a deed of trust has been paid in full or otherwise satisfied. The release of lien is recorded in the county where the real property collateral is located.

How long does a judgment lien last in Texas? A judgment lien in Texas will remain attached to the debtor's property (even if the property changes hands) for ten years.

The lien release should be signed and notarized by the same person (contractor) who filed the mechanic's lien. Preparing and filing the document itself can be done by the interested party (i.e. the project owner) or any other individual.

A mechanic's lien release form is a document that releases and removes a mechanics lien that was previously filed on a property. The lien release form simply releases a lien that has been filed against a property. The lien release form from Texas Easy Lien, however, does not release your rights to file a lawsuit.

Lien release letters should have a conspicuous title such as ?Release of Lien? at the top of the page. The first paragraph should list the date the lien was placed on the property and the names and addresses of both the lienholder and the owner of the property.

PLEASE NOTE: When you sell a vehicle, you do not need to remove a lien from the certificate of title. You can give the original title and the original lien release to the buyer.
